Acacia College to become Gilson campus

ACACIA College has been sold to the Seventh-day Adventist Church. 

Adventist Schools Victoria said the Mernda site would become a campus of its existing Gilson College and be run by the principal, Mark Vodell. 

The Uniting Church Synod of Victoria and Tasmania sold the site last week after announcing in October it was closing Acacia because of crippling debts. 

At the time Acacia had 520 students from prep to year 9. Many parents have enrolled their children in alternative schools.
